Output e73eda5a776c9e273d558b8f13793f399b0c15c806c75db04f042f841e9cf05a:638

value
9515304
script pubkey
OP_0 OP_PUSHBYTES_20 c95e6ee68906e2c858b17e6a364a1305dd124016
address
ltc1qe90xae5fqm3vsk930e4rvjsnqhw3ysqkrg77t8
transaction
e73eda5a776c9e273d558b8f13793f399b0c15c806c75db04f042f841e9cf05a
spent
true